Refining Stations are special buildings in New World, that process Raw Materials into Refined Materials, granting them different properties, and allowing them to be used in different Recipes or even Crafting Stations in order to create special Equipment. Refining Stations can be found in settlements throughout Aeternum and can be leveled up.

There are 5 different Refining Stations in New World, each working a different type of material. These are: the Loom, SmelterStonecutting Table,  Tannery, and the Woodshop.

All Refining Stations in New World

 

At the Loom, players are able to create Cloth Materials. These are primarily used at the Outfitting Station.

At the Loom, players are able to process Fiber into different types of Cloth.

 

At the Smelter, players are able to turn Ores into different types of Ingots. There are primarily used at the Forge to create different types of Shields, Weapons and Armor.

At the Smelter, players are able to process Ores, Woods and Flux.

 

At the Stonecutting Table, players are able to turn Raw Gems into Cutted Gems. That, once cutted, can be used to slot into different types of gear, enhancing its properties.

At the Stonecutting Table, players are able to process Raw Gems and Stones.

 

At the Tannery, players are able to tan the skins taken from hunted animals. Once completed, they can be used during the creation of Armor or Furniture.

At the Tannery, players are able to process Rawhide and Tannin.

 

 

At the Woodshop, players are able to turn Woods into different refined materials, such as Timber. They are primarily used at the Workshop.

At the Woodshop, players are able to process Green Wood, Wyrdwood and Ironwood
